Ingredients
2 teaspoons cornstarch
2 tablespoons Kirsch
16 ounces (about 2 small wheels) brie cheese, chilled
1 garlic clove, halved
1 cup dry Champagne
1 teaspoon lemon juice
1/8 teaspoon white pepper
1 baguette loaf, cut into cubes, with each cube having some crust
Directions
Create a slurry
with the cornstarch and Kirsch and set aside briefly. Cut the chilled brie into small pieces.
Rub inside of a saucepan with the garlic clove. Over medium heat bring Champagne and lemon juice to a gentle
boil. Reduce heat to low and stir in the brie. Blend the cornstarch/Kirsch slurry into the cheese pot and
stir for a couple of minutes until the mixture is smooth and thick. Transfer to a fondue pot over a flame and
season with white pepper. Serve with bread cubes on fondue forks.
